Daily Prompt – Going Obsolete

Of all the technologies that have gone extinct in your lifetime, which one do you miss the most?

cassetteA plastic case, with thin brown tape
that played a song with hiss
is one of many twentieth century
technologies I miss

The twisted tape unfurling fast
without a thought or care
clogging up my tape machine
before I am aware

I scream in horror as I see
The damn machine go nuts
I should have bought that dumb head cleaner
No if’s, no ands, no buts

My Carpenters tape is all jammed up
and so with broken heart
I grab a stupid butter knife
and take the boombox apart

Inside I see a ribboned mess
jammed up inside some gears
I try to salvage all I can
while holding back the tears

Lo and Behold! the tape is out
but now what do I do?
the instructions said to grab a pencil
preferably a no. 2

And so I wind the tape back up
and hope it works again
and when it does, I swell with pride
On Top of the World, I grin
